Understand the difference between leadership and management and their practical application.
Identify staff typologies using frameworks such as Potential vs Performance, Results vs Attitude, and Competency vs Commitment.
Apply situational leadership and appropriate communication styles to match staff needs.
Assess staff development needs using the Will vs Skill Matrix.
Learn and practice coaching techniques for improving behavior and performance through the Hamburger Coaching System.
Develop emotional intelligence skills, including self-awareness, empathy, and influence, to enhance team engagement.
Create a practical 30-day action plan to implement learned leadership tools in the workplace.

Training Contents
Module 1: Understanding Staff Capacity and Workplace Behavior (Theory)
Duration: 1.5 Hours
Definition of staff capacity and workplace behavior
Factors affecting employee performance
Relationship between skills, attitude, and performance
Manager’s role in capacity and behavior management
Module 2: Identifying Strengths, Gaps, and Performance Barriers (Theory + Practice)
Duration: 2 Hours
Theory:
Competency frameworks and performance indicators
Identifying skill gaps and behavioral challenges
Performance barriers at individual and team levels
Practice:
Staff capacity assessment exercise
Group discussion on common performance challenges
Module 3: Motivating Staff and Shaping Positive Behavior (Theory + Practice)
Duration: 2 Hours
Theory:
Motivation theories and practical application
Behavioral influence and leadership styles
Creating a positive and accountable work culture
Practice:
Role-play: motivating different staff profiles
Group activity: behavior improvement strategies
Module 4: Coaching, Feedback, and Performance Management (Theory + Practice)
Duration: 1.5 Hours
Theory:
Coaching vs supervision
Effective feedback techniques
Performance monitoring and evaluation
Practice:
Coaching conversation role-play
Feedback practice using real scenarios
Module 5: Managing Difficult Behavior and Conflict (Theory + Practice)
Duration: 1.5 Hours
Theory:
Types of difficult behavior in the workplace
Causes of conflict and underperformance
Constructive behavior correction techniques
Practice:
Case study: handling poor performance
Conflict management role-play
Module 6: Action Planning and Performance Optimization (Practice)
Duration: 0.5 Hour
Review of key learning points
Development of individual or team performance action plans
Group sharing and feedback
